>> MMK test yields "Failed 25 tests out of 1625, 98.46% okay." with >> CPANplus, ExtUtils::MakeMaker, and Module::Build, and ExtUtils::Install >> contributing 21 of the failed tests. I include the results of running >> the other 4 in this mail. > > I don't actually see the test output.
I had appended it in an attachment. Here goes... I'm at a loss what to do with respect to the perl5db.t test failure. Failed 25 tests out of 1625, 98.46% okay. ../cpan/CPANPLUS/t/03_CPANPLUS-Internals-Source.t ../cpan/CPANPLUS/t/04_CPANPLUS-Module.t ../cpan/CPANPLUS/t/15_CPANPLUS-Shell.t ../cpan/CPANPLUS/t/20_CPANPLUS-Dist-MM.t ../cpan/ExtUtils-MakeMaker/t/INSTALL_BASE.t ../cpan/ExtUtils-MakeMaker/t/PL_FILES.t ../cpan/ExtUtils-MakeMaker/t/basic.t ../cpan/ExtUtils-MakeMaker/t/miniperl.t ../cpan/ExtUtils-MakeMaker/t/pm_to_blib.t ../cpan/ExtUtils-MakeMaker/t/xs.t ../cpan/Module-Build/t/PL_files.t ../cpan/Module-Build/t/compat.t ../cpan/Module-Build/t/install.t ../cpan/Module-Build/t/install_extra_target.t ../cpan/Module-Build/t/manifypods.t ../cpan/Module-Build/t/tilde.t ../cpan/Module-Build/t/use_tap_harness.t ../cpan/Time-HiRes/t/HiRes.t ../dist/ExtUtils-Install/t/Install.t ../dist/ExtUtils-Install/t/InstallWithMM.t ../dist/ExtUtils-Install/t/Installapi2.t ../dist/ExtUtils-Install/t/can_write_dir.t ../lib/perl5db.t ../lib/vmsish.t op/stat.t $ @ [.VMS]TEST .EXE "" -"v" [-.cpan.Time-HiRes.t]HiRes.t 1..40 ok 1 # have_gettimeofday = 1 # have_usleep = 1 # have_nanosleep = 1 # have_ualarm = 1 # have_clock_gettime = 0 # have_clock_getres = 0 # have_clock_nanosleep = 0 # have_clock = 0 # have_hires_stat = 0 # No timer process (need fork) ok 2 ok 3 ok 4 ok 5 ok 6 ok 7 ok 8 ok 9 ok 10 ok 11 ok 12 # tick = 1, one = 1283420195, two = 1283420195, three = 1283420195 ok 13 # tick = 3, one = 1283420195, two = 1283420195, three = 1283420195 ok 14 # s = 6.24690055847168, n = 100, s/n = 0.0624690055847168 # time...1283420195.10947 ok 15 # sleep...0.500989 ok 16 # sigaction tick, ALRM = 14 ok 17 # Skip: VMS select() does not get interrupted. ok 18 # Skip: no virtual interval timers ok 19 # Skip: no virtual interval timers ok 20 # 1.50098896026611 went by while sleeping 1.5, ratio 1.00065933333333. ok 21 # 1.50197792053223 went by while sleeping 1.5, ratio 1.00131866666667. ok 22 ok 23 ok 24 ok 25 ok 26 ok 27 ok 28 # Finding delay loop... # N = 1024, t1 = 1283420199.14341, t0 = 1283420199.14341, dt = 0 # N = 2048, t1 = 1283420199.14441, t0 = 1283420199.14341, dt = 0.000999927520751953 # N = 4096, t1 = 1283420199.14541, t0 = 1283420199.14441, dt = 0.00100016593933105 # N = 8192, t1 = 1283420199.14741, t0 = 1283420199.14541, dt = 0.00199985504150391 # N = 16384, t1 = 1283420199.15241, t0 = 1283420199.14741, dt = 0.00500011444091797 # N = 32768, t1 = 1283420199.16141, t0 = 1283420199.15241, dt = 0.00899982452392578 # N = 65536, t1 = 1283420199.17941, t0 = 1283420199.16141, dt = 0.0180001258850098 # Alarm 1 - 1283420199.19041 # Alarm 2 - 1283420199.22841 ok 29 # No clock_gettime ok 30 # skipped # No clock_getres ok 31 # skipped # No clock_nanosleep ok 32 # skipped ok 33 # skipped # t0 = 1283420199.44041 # ualarm(100000) # t1 = 1283420199.54041 # dt = 0.100000143051147 # r = 1.00000143051147 ok 34 # t0 = 1283420199.54041 # ualarm(1100000) # t1 = 1283420200.6414 # dt = 1.10098886489868 # r = 1.00089896808971 ok 35 # t0 = 1283420200.6414 # ualarm(2200000) # t1 = 1283420202.84237 # dt = 2.2009711265564 # r = 1.000441421162 ok 36 # t0 = 1283420202.84237 # ualarm(4300000) # t1 = 1283420207.14333 # dt = 4.30095195770264 # r = 1.00022138551224 ok 37 # No effectual d_hires_stat ok 38 # skipped ok 39 ok 40 Improperly handled condition, image exit forced. t/[-.CPAN.TIME-HIRES.T]HIRES....FAILED--unexpected output at test 40 $ @ [.VMS]TEST .EXE "" -"v" [-.op]stat.t # Failed at [.op]stat.t line 218 1..107 ok 1 # skip No link count - Hard link support not built in. ok 2 - mtime ok 3 - mtime == ctime ok 4 # skip link() unimplemented ok 5 # skip link() unimplemented ok 6 # skip link() unimplemented ok 7 # skip link() unimplemented ok 8 # skip link() unimplemented ok 9 # skip link() unimplemented ok 10 - -z on empty filehandle ok 11 - and -s ok 12 - -z on empty file ok 13 - and -s ok 14 - -z on empty filehandle ok 15 - and -s ok 16 - -z on non-empty file ok 17 - and -s ok 18 - chmod 0000 ok 19 # skip -r, -w and -x have different meanings on VMS ok 20 # skip -r, -w and -x have different meanings on VMS ok 21 # skip -r, -w and -x have different meanings on VMS ok 22 - chmod 0700 ok 23 - -r ok 24 - -w ok 25 - -x ok 26 - -f ok 27 - !-d ok 28 - -d cwd ok 29 - !-f cwd ok 30 - symlink() implemented ok 31 - symlink() ok ok 32 - -l not ok 33 - -o t/[.OP]STAT....FAILED at test 33 $ @ [.VMS]TEST .EXE "" -"v" [-.lib]perl5db.t 1..8 perldb: Must not source insecure rcfile ./.perldb. Loading DB routines from perl5db.pl version 1.33 Editor support available. Enter h or `h h' for help, or `perldoc perldebug' for more help. main::(../lib/perl5db/t/eval-line-bug:6): 6: my $i = 5; DB<1> c Debugged program terminated. Use q to quit or R to restart, use o inhibit_exit to avoid stopping after program termination, h q, h R or h o to get additional info. DB<1> q t/[-.LIB]PERL5DB....FAILED--unexpected output at test 0 $ @ [.VMS]TEST .EXE "" -"v" [-.lib]vmsish.t 1..25 ok 1 # skip tests for non-VMS only ok 2 - simple Perl invokation: POSIX success status ok 3 - importing vmsish [vmsish status] ok 4 - unimport vmsish [POSIX STATUS] ok 5 - lex scope of vmsish [vmsish status] ok 6 - outer lex scope of vmsish [POSIX status] ok 7 - importing vmsish exit [POSIX status] ok 8 - POSIX ERR exit, DCL error message check ok 9 - vmsish status check, POSIX ERR exit ok 10 - vmsish OK exit, DCL error message check ok 11 - vmsish status check, vmsish OK exit ok 12 - vmsish ERR exit, DCL error message check ok 13 - vmsish ERR exit, vmsish status check ok 14 - POSIX ERR exit, vmsish hushed, DCL error message check ok 15 - vmsish ERR exit, vmsish hushed, DCL error message check ok 16 - vmsish ERR exit, no vmsish hushed, DCL error message check ok 17 - die, vmsish hushed, DCL error message check ok 18 - croak, vmsish hushed, DCL error message check ok 19 - vmsish ERR exit, vmsish hushed at runtime, DCL error message check # Failed at [-.lib]vmsish.t line 151 # Failed at [-.lib]vmsish.t line 157 # Failed at [-.lib]vmsish.t line 164 # Failed at [-.lib]vmsish.t line 167 ok 20 - compile ERR exit, vmsish hushed, DCL error message check ok 21 - use vmsish qw(time) not ok 22 - (time) UTC: 1283420026 VMS: 1283420026 t/[-.LIB]VMSISH....FAILED at test 22